The Alaska Agreement for Prepaid Repair Services for Residential Property is a contract that outlines a prepaid repair service plan for residential properties in the state of Alaska. This agreement is designed to provide homeowners with peace of mind and financial protection against unexpected repair costs. Keywords: Alaska, Agreement, Prepaid Repair Services, Residential Property. This agreement offers various types of prepaid repair service plans for residential properties. Some different types of agreements under this program include: 1. Basic Repair Coverage: This plan covers essential repairs such as plumbing, electrical systems, HVAC systems, and general maintenance. It ensures that homeowners have access to prompt and reliable repair services whenever any of these systems fail. 2. Comprehensive Repair Coverage: This plan extends beyond basic repairs and covers a wider range of residential property components. In addition to plumbing, electrical, and HVAC systems, it may include coverage for appliances, water heaters, roofing, and structural elements. Homeowners who opt for this type of plan enjoy enhanced protection and a greater level of maintenance coverage. 3. Customized Repair Coverage: This type of agreement allows homeowners to tailor their prepaid repair service plan based on their individual needs and preferences. It offers flexibility in selecting specific coverage areas, such as kitchen appliances, garage doors, or swimming pool equipment. This customized approach enables homeowners to only pay for the services they truly need, minimizing unnecessary costs. Landlord Responsibilities in Alaska In Alaska, landlords are responsible for maintaining habitable premises and must make requested repairs in a timely manner (10 days). If they do not, then Alaska tenants are empowered to make the repairs themselves and deduct the cost from future rent payments.
